Hi.... I have a 350 5.7L 300 HP tournament ski engine in my 1997 Malibu Response.... every year I check the fresh water pump, and change the thermostat.... because historically it has run just over 180 while skiing... and just below 180 while idling.... there is a 160 thermostat in there.... this year, did same as always, but no engine runs too cold.... when grounding the temp guage, it goes to top... when running engine, it will warm up slowly to 140... then temp guage will drop back to 100... slowly go up again, sometimes to 120.. sometimes to 140.. never higher.. and always dropping off to 100 after a fewe seconds.... so, just changed the thermostat again.... same problem. Anyone got any suggestions.... could it be something with the engine blocks main water pump... opened one of the block drain plugs after running a few minutes... plenty of water... but hot. Now sitting high and dry... afraid to run engine for fear of damage... help!

Re: Mercruiser 5.7L inboard... temp guage says runs cold

You're thermostat is probably sticking open a little bit, or partially block a little open. Common on raw water cooled engines.
You should be able to tell if it's actully 140? by feel. At 100 you can keep your hand on the stat housing with no problem. at 160, maybe 4 or 5 seconds
